Choosing the Right Pet Insurance Plan for Your Needs

Acquiring an pet insurance plan can seem overwhelming, but it's essential to protect your furry friend's well-being. With so many options available, selecting the right coverage for your needs is crucial.

First, consider your pet's breed, age, and health history. Certain breeds are susceptible to specific ailments. Older pets may require more coverage due to the increased risk of developing health issues.

Next, thoroughly review the different types of coverage offered.

Fundamental plans typically cover injuries, while full plans include broader coverage such as illnesses, surgeries, and alternative therapies.

Additionally, pay attention to the threshold and payment rate. These factors can significantly impact your cumulative costs if your pet requires veterinary care.

Finally, don't hesitate to speak with the insurance provider directly to understand any terms you find ambiguous.

By taking the time to research and contrast different plans, you can discover a pet insurance policy that meets your needs and gives your beloved pet with the best possible care.

Exploring The Claims Process: How Pet Insurance Pays for Care

Pet insurance can provide invaluable support when your furry loved one needs medical treatment. The claims process, while sometimes tricky, is designed to be as straightforward as possible.

Here's a general overview of how pet insurance typically works:

* First, you'll need to call your insurance provider. They will guide the process and request necessary documents, such as your pet's medical records and treatment costs.

* Next, submit your claim to your insurance provider. You can check here usually do this online, by phone, or by mail. Be sure to include all required evidence with your claim.

* Your insurance company will then review your claim and calculate the amount they will reimburse. If your claim is granted, you'll receive payment directly to you or your veterinarian.

It's important to note that each pet insurance plan has its own specific terms and conditions. Be sure to meticulously review your policy documents to understand what is included. By understanding with the claims process, you can ensure that your pet receives the best possible care without monetary burden.

What's Covered? Exploring Common Pet Insurance Policies

Navigating the world of pet insurance can feel overwhelming, especially when you're trying to understand what your policy actually includes. A good starting point is to become familiar with some common elements found in most pet insurance plans. Typically, these policies include coverage for unexpected veterinary bills arising from illness.

It's important to understand that every policy is different, so it's crucial to meticulously review the details of any plan you research.

  • Several common benefits you may encounter include:
  • Unexpected Trauma Coverage: This usually helps with the expense of treating your pet's injuries resulting from an accident.
  • Illness Coverage: This kind of coverage can assist with the monetary burden of treating chronic illnesses or sudden sicknesses.
  • Wellness Coverage: While not as typical, some policies may provide partial coverage for routine care like vaccinations, flea/tick treatment, and checkups.
